Throughout the play, Macbeth has wondered about the veracity of the Witches' words: In Act I, Scene 3, he called them "imperfect speakers" because they had not told him all he desired to know; now he realizes that they spoke to him of his own imperfection. 46. 2) Don't believe everything at face value. It was first printed in Giovanni Torriano's 'Piazza Universale'in 1666, where he wrote, The English say, Talk of the Devil, and he's presently at your elbow. "Speak of the devil" is the short form of the English-language idiom "Speak of the devil and he doth appear" (or its alternative form "speak of the devil and he shall appear"). (Act 1, Scene 3) Banquo's words upon hearing Macbeth gain the 'Thane of Cawdor' title - he is shocked by the accuracy of the witches' prophecy: tis' strange; and oftentimes to win us to our harm, the instruments of darkness tell us truths (Act 1, Scene 3) Then, what does Banquo mean when he says what can the devil speak true?"
